    I agree, they look like machine doubling. The doubling on the 1989 in particular is common. The plating on the zinc cents will stretch slightly and split next to the raised areas. This leaves an exposed sliver of the zinc showing and appears like a doubled die. I would like to see a closer picture of the 1971 S though.

    The first cent shows machine doubling. The bottom two coins may show splits in the plating or may exhibit a form of die deterioration doubling peculiar to zinc cents. The photo is too blurry to be sure.
